Subject: Re: [docbook] Re: Accommodating articles.


Norman Walsh wrote:

> | (3) <authorgroup><author> needs to allow <footnote>
> |     The reason is that sometimes authors move on, to the afterlife or 
> |     new laboratories/positions and it is important and respectful 
> |     to note such things, but not within the main body of the article.
> |     Actually I noticed some publications put the complete author 
> |     address as a footnote, appropriately <footnoteref>'ed by other 
> |     authors from the same institution.
> 
> Another RFE, please.

Isn't this just formatting (stylesheet) issue? Stylesheet could be 
parametrized to present author information as a footnote and 
sophisticated stylesheet can even merge same addresses into the one 
footnote.
